CentraleSupelec is a public engineering grande ecole founded in 2015 through the merger of Ecole Centrale Paris (founded 1829) and Supelec (founded 1894), and is a founding member of the Université Paris-Saclay. It enrolls approximately 4,500 students and specializes in engineering, applied mathematics, and systems science across multiple campuses including Gif-sur-Yvette near Paris. CentraleSupelec is particularly known for its general engineering curriculum and its close ties to major French industrial and technology employers.
